Limited Copyright
The image is an original work, designed by the artists: Nan Kilgore
Little & Jonathan N. Little. The Artists retains the Copyrights on
the image. The purchaser, [client], is granted Exclusive rights to
the image, allowing unlimited number of copies of the image, but
restricted to the project for which the image was designed. No
alterations to the image shall be done with the exception of re-scaling,
and the artist's signature & date must be reproduced with the image.
The image is not to be reproduce for resale, or FOR PROFIT
projects. Any changes to the previous conditions require the written
permission of the Artists and a re-negotiation of the Copyright agreement.
All this means is that we created the logo exclusively for you, and you can make as many copies as you like for your personal use. The alteration clause means that we are proud of our work, and that we want to be the ones to make the changes to the design if required so that we can maintain the quality of our work. If you need any changes to your logo, please contact us. With phone area codes changing almost monthly these days and zip codes closely following suit changes are inevitable. Most changes we can do quickly and there will be no charge. More extensive changes may involve a very reasonable fee. We technically still own the copyright of your logo. This is not to tie you up or to guarantee us future business, but more to help us maintain the quality and consistency of the design. It is an artist integrity thing!
